I owned a 1981 44' Atlantic from 2001 to 2007. Hargrave design and essentially the same as the 43Hatteras double cabin. Great sea boat and cruiser. Ours had 120hp Perkins 6.354's which were very economical. Many came with 3208 Cats and could get up and plane. Tons of room in salon and aft cabin. Galley down configuration. I reworked the forward sleeping acomodations into a queen size berth.
Ours had 2 wing tanks of 150 gals each and a central bilge tank of 300 gals. Check all for leaks if older boat, especially the wing tanks. Engine room very spacious and room although tight to get all around engines. Kneeling headroom in engine compartment.
If equipped with a hardtop with radar arch check for soft spots. We had no issues with decks or hull in that regard. Portlights may need rebeding as ours leaked.
They usually came with Onan MDJE generators which were noisy and ours threw the oil pump gear and destroyed itself. I replaced with and 8kw Kohler at the time.
